Meetings and What is On

 

Meetings are held at 2.00pm on the first Monday of each month with the exception of January and Public Holidays.
No meeting is held in January and if a Monday is a Public Holiday then our meeting is held on the following Monday.

 

Our Computer Pals Club meets at the East Lindfield Community Centre
at 9 Wellington St, East Lindfield on the first Monday of each month (except for Jan. and public holidays) from 2.00 pm until approximately 3.30 pm.

  • We start with a short Welcome, any Club news and often a short Questions & Answers Session.
  • This is followed by a speaker and demonstration on a variety of computer related subjects. A discussions on this talk follows.
  • We conclude with a cup of tea or coffee, a biscuit and a chat.

Prior speakers and discussions have included:

  • One guest speaker explained how a computer is made up, taking the back off and removing the components. He passed them around to show us what the hard drive, C.D. Rom and floppy disk look like.
  • On other occasions he gave us demonstrations of digital cameras, printers and scanners and spoke about Internet cafes.
  • Another regular guest is a local teacher with some of her year 5 and 6 students. The students have demonstrated their use of PowerPoint and how they set up web pages.
  • Other talks have included a demonstration on using Internet Banking, how to use Excel to simplify our tax returns, how to have fun with photographs, the basics of setting up personal websites and a demonstration of a genealogy software programme.

    Our monthly meetings are relaxed and friendly.
